
1 - C++
文章平均质量分 56
levinee
这个作者很懒,什么都没留下…
展开
-
空结构体(空类)的size
对一个空结构体或者空类(只有构造函数和析构函数)取sizeof操作符,结果是什么?为此我问过一些同事,大多数人都说不太清楚。下面是我在不同编译器中尝试的结果。 #include class A {}; struct B {}; int main() { using namespace std;原创 2009-02-04 23:14:00 · 2687 阅读 · 1 评论 -
Symbian程序开发调试技术
Symbian程序开发有其特殊性,不但表现在其特有的语言层面的实现机制--例如Descriptor, 而且在调试方法上也有很大不同。本文就此做一些概念上的说明性介绍,很多方法的引入(尤其是建设性的方法)是来自于Peter Jiang的文献。当然他的一些思想也是有根源的,这些都在最后的参考列表中给出来。我充其量来说,是归纳总结和呈献者。 本文的一些介绍是基于这样的开发环境:Micr原创 2009-03-01 21:01:00 · 1538 阅读 · 1 评论 -
C语言中extern修饰符的用法
今天休假,大概总结一下extern在C/C++语言中的常见用法吧。不是为了说明茴香豆有多种写法,而是发现很多同事,包括我自己,使用的时候还是经常犯晕。 在C语言中,修饰符extern用在变量或者函数的声明前,用来说明“此变量/函数是在别处定义的,要在此处引用”。0. extern修饰变量的声明。举例来说,如果文件a.c需要引用b.c中变量int v,就可以在a.c中声明extern int原创 2009-05-08 16:17:00 · 4059 阅读 · 0 评论